    There is very little interest within the currency collecting community for “666” notes. There are probably a small number of people who collect them and might pay a small premium, but the notes aren’t rare nor is there much of a demand to justify a premium.

    Approx 1 in 1000 notes will have at least three 6’s in sequence. Considering there billions of notes in circulation, there are millions of 666 notes out there. Even if somebody collected 666 notes, why would they pay extra for one when they could go to the bank and find them for face value?

    If you want to collect them because you find them interesting, then they are collectable. If you’re asking because you want to sell it, well, maybe not so collectable
